Explosions confirmed at flood-damaged chemical plant outside Houston


French chemicals group Arkema confirmed on Thursday two explosions at its flood-damaged plant in Crosby, Tex., and added there was a risk of further explosions at the site. Floodwaters that followed the deluge from tropical storm Harvey knocked out power to the plant and then shut down backup generators.
